Proposed Analysis: | In aspects of biology, many studies suggested that the amount of tau deposition is associated with increased risk of neurodegeneration in AD, however, quantitative effects of tau on neurodegeneration in mild-to-moderate stages of AD have been largely unknown due to a spatial-temporal inconsistency between the two measures. The aim of this study is to identify the potential spatial-temporal tau effects on cortical thinning in the early stages of AD by using tau PET and structural MRI via graph-theory based network approach. |
